Output ba0867f664351814b5ecc21f625384eac7df746f9b4be29babdbac3027c218ea:62

value
3919988
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9892ce626de77e52e506e1f28fbac55d1260af9c OP_EQUAL
address
3FbkVyVcnUoHCPYP12UWzbaZAMJU3esFBP
transaction
ba0867f664351814b5ecc21f625384eac7df746f9b4be29babdbac3027c218ea
spent
true